Eko Software and NACON have exciting news for RPG enthusiasts: the launch of a demo for their highly anticipated action RPG, *Dragonkin: The Banished*. Currently available as part of Steam Next Fest until March 3, 2025, this demo provides a sneak peek into the game's early access version, which is set to launch on March 6, 2025. The early access phase will feature the prologue and the first chapter, immersing players in a richly woven narrative through the perspectives of three distinct heroes: the Knight, the Oracle, and the Barbarian.

The early access version of *Dragonkin: The Banished* is packed with engaging content. Players will be accompanied by four Vermplings, cooperative companions that fight alongside them, enhancing the gameplay experience. The game introduces the innovative Bloodline Grid skill progression system, which offers players a unique way to customize their abilities. Additionally, the early access will include endgame hunting quests and initial upgrades to the central hub city, setting the stage for an expansive adventure.

The development team at Eko Software has outlined an ambitious roadmap for the year ahead. Spring updates will bring new abilities, enhanced endgame content, a fresh endgame activity, and improved hub city features. As summer rolls in, players can look forward to a new hero, additional skills, and expanded endgame challenges. By autumn, *Dragonkin: The Banished* will support multiplayer, allowing players to join forces in their quest. Ongoing refinements to the Bloodline Grid and hub city mechanics will continue to evolve the game throughout its early access journey.

In *Dragonkin: The Banished*, players will explore a world tainted by ancient dragon blood, guiding a legendary warrior on a mission to defeat sinister creatures and confront the all-powerful Dragonlords causing the chaos. Progression in the game is driven by character growth, equipment upgrades, and the evolution of Vermplings. The strategic Bloodline Grid system allows for deep customization of abilities, ensuring a unique experience for every player.

Following its early access phase, *Dragonkin: The Banished* is slated for a full release on PC, PlayStation 5, and Xbox Series X|S, promising an epic journey into a world of dragons and adventure.
